If you see an error on your Android phone or tablet that says
There is a problem playing the video. Please try again. (5.2)
It usually means that your device needs to be refreshed. Follow the troubleshooting steps below to resolve the issue.
Go to your device's home screen or apps list.
Tap and hold the app, then tap App info.
Tap Force stop > OK.
Reopen the app, then try again.
Turn off your phone or tablet. Make sure it's turned off, not just locked.
Turn it back on.
Try Netflix again.
If you're on your Android phone or tablet, open the Netflix page in the Play Store, tap Uninstall, then tap Install.
These steps will also reinstall the app:
Open the Play Store app, then search for "Netflix."
In the list, find and tap the Netflix app.
Tap Uninstall.
Tap Install, and wait until it's done.
Tap Open, then try Netflix again.
